What: Removed the required boolean from field definitions entirely. Required fields were inconsistently enforced (only on direct API create/update, not on CSV import, Tally webhooks, or sync engine), which caused a bug chain: contacts entered without required fields couldn't be edited later because the PUT validation would reject unrelated edits.
Key changes:
src/db/schema/field-definitions.ts— droppedrequiredcolumnsrc/lib/contacts.ts— removed required-field check fromvalidateCustomFields()src/lib/schemas/fields.ts— removedrequiredfrom Create/Update Zod schemassrc/components/fields-manager.tsx— removed required checkbox from create/edit forms, removed*indicatorssrc/components/contact-detail-form.tsx,contacts-table.tsx— removedrequiredfrom types and UIsrc/db/seed.ts— removed allrequiredproperties from default field definitionssrc/lib/__tests__/contacts.test.ts— removed required-field test, updated assertionsdocs/future-features.md— added "Field Descriptions & Importance" as future replacement
Decisions:
- Chose full removal over soft-required (visual warnings) for simplicity. A future "importance" flag + field descriptions can bring back the nudge without blocking edits
- Historical audit docs left unchanged (they document what existed at audit time)

What: Implemented sandbox mode that intercepts all outbound email at the application level, writing to a sandbox_emails table instead of calling Mailersend. Enables safe end-to-end testing of the entire campaign pipeline — including event simulation — without any real email leaving the system.
Key changes:
src/lib/mailersend.ts— AddedgetEmailMode()(readsEMAIL_MODEenv var, defaults tosandbox), splitsendEmail()intosendEmailLive()andsendEmailSandbox()paths. Added optional_sandboxmetadata param for callers to pass campaignId/workspaceIdsrc/lib/email-events.ts— New module: extracted webhook event processing logic (processEmailEvent,recalculateCampaignCounts,handleUnsubscribe) from the Mailersend webhook handler into shared functions. Both the webhook and sandbox simulate endpoint call the same codesrc/app/api/webhooks/mailersend/route.ts— Refactored to use sharedprocessEmailEvent()from email-events.tssrc/db/schema/sandbox-emails.ts— Newsandbox_emailstable (message_id, to/from, rendered body, headers, campaign/workspace FKs, status + status_history)src/app/api/sandbox/— 6 new endpoints: status, list (with filters), detail, simulate event, bulk simulate, clearsrc/components/sandbox-banner.tsx— Persistent amber banner when in sandbox modesrc/components/sandbox-email-viewer.tsx— Full viewer UI at/dashboard/sandboxwith table, detail panel, event simulation buttons, HTML preview iframesrc/components/app-sidebar.tsx— Sandbox nav item (flask icon, admin-only, sandbox-mode-only)src/lib/campaigns.ts— Pass_sandbox: { campaignId, workspaceId }to enrich sandbox records
Decisions:
- Default to
sandboxwhenEMAIL_MODEis unset — fail-safe, never accidentally send real email - Single interception point in
sendEmail()— all 6 call sites (campaigns, previews, scripts, invitations, ticket notifications) are automatically covered - Event simulation reuses the real webhook processing code via
processEmailEvent()— not a separate fake path. This means simulating "unsubscribed" actually updates the contact's communication preferences, simulating "delivered" updates campaign stats, etc. - Sandbox API returns 404 (not 403) in live mode — the sandbox shouldn't exist as a concept in production
- campaignId is extracted from tags (
campaign:xxx) as fallback when_sandboxmetadata isn't provided — makes the interception work even for call sites that don't pass explicit metadata

What: Redesigned API key system to be workspace-scoped with proper role resolution, fixing the last high-severity security bug.
Key changes:
src/lib/api-auth.ts—checkAuth()now looks up the user's actual role from DB instead of hardcoding"admin"for API key authsrc/db/schema/api-keys.ts— newworkspace_idFK column (NOT NULL, cascading delete)src/lib/users.ts—createApiKey()takes workspaceId, newlistApiKeysForWorkspace()with JOIN for creator info, newgetApiKey()for permission checkssrc/app/api/api-keys/route.ts— requiresX-Workspace-Idheader + workspace admin; lists keys for workspace onlysrc/app/api/api-keys/[id]/route.ts— revocation checks workspace admin in the key's workspacesrc/components/api-keys-manager.tsx— usesuseWorkspaceFetch(), shows creator name/email per key
Decisions:
- API key = user identity model (like GitHub PATs): key identifies who you are, workspace is per-request via
X-Workspace-Idheader, effective role checked same way as session auth. Rejected alternative of baking workspace into the key itself — stateless per-request model is simpler and consistent with the UI - No "superkey" concept needed — global admins already have access to all workspaces through the effective role system, same as in the UI
- Workspace admins can see and revoke all keys in their workspace (not just their own) — needed for security auditing and key management when someone is unavailable
- Migration backfills existing keys to the global workspace

Decisions:
- Webhook signing secrets fail-closed: if env var is missing, webhooks are rejected (not silently accepted)
- Credential encryption reuses
EMAIL_ENCRYPTION_KEYrather than introducing a second key — simpler ops, same security level getContactForWorkspace()uses INNER JOIN oncontact_workspaces— returns nothing if contact isn't linked to workspace. Global admins bypass viagetContact()(no join)- Workspace PUT downgraded from global-admin-only to workspace-admin — workspace self-management is the right model
- Backward compat for credential encryption:
decryptCredentials()detects_encryptedmarker key, falls through to plaintext for pre-encryption rows
